19th Century English Bookcase in Mahogany
About the Item
Elegant English bookcase in mahogany from the 19th century with glazed windows
Very beautiful large model which has two glass doors on the upper part and two doors at the bottom
Very good quality bookcase which has its original windows
Beautiful proportions
It can also be used as a showcase cabinet or vitrine
The bookcase is in two parts
The bookcase has adjustable shelves
Original shelves with a mahogany border
The lower part has an additional board
Superb patina and in perfect condition.
- Dimensions:Height: 92.92 in (236 cm)Width: 46.07 in (117 cm)Depth: 18.51 in (47 cm)
- Style:Victorian (Of the Period)
